In "Elmo Says Achoo!," Elmo is excited to discover the concept of sneezing and sharing that joy with his friends. As he explores what it means to sneeze, Elmo encourages children to engage in playful interactions to help them understand the importance of hygiene and keeping germs at bay. The story emphasizes laughter and fun while teaching valuable lessons about health, such as the importance of covering your mouth when sneezing and washing hands afterward. With lovable characters and catchy phrases, this delightful tale promotes wellness in a way that's entertaining and relatable for young readers. This book is part of a book series called Early Step Into Reading .
This book is aimed at children in preschool-3rd grade.
There are 21 pages in this book. This book was published in 2012 by Random House Books for Young Readers .
Sarah Albee writes children's books for many age groups and under a number of pseudonyms. She has had three of her books appear on the New York Times Bestseller list. This is her first title for A & C Black.
